change: plugins dir

Change-Id: I5b504a14294b803ff86a2707ebf6a7c5f0f3e24c
This commit is contained in:
listenerri 2019-01-15 13:53:39 +08:00
parent da7dd19389
commit 4eaefdb7ef
Notes: gerrit 2019-01-15 16:14:41 +08:00
Verified+1: <jenkins@deepin.com>
Code-Review+2: listenerri <listenerri@gmail.com>
Submitted-by: listenerri <listenerri@gmail.com>
Submitted-at: Tue, 15 Jan 2019 16:14:41 +0800
Reviewed-on: https://cr.deepin.io/41334
Project: dde/dde-dock
Branch: refs/heads/master
3 changed files with 15 additions and 10 deletions

View File

@ -32,11 +32,12 @@ DockPluginLoader::DockPluginLoader(QObject *parent)
void DockPluginLoader::run()
{
#ifdef QT_DEBUG
const QDir pluginsDir("../plugins");
#else
const QDir pluginsDir("../lib/dde-dock/plugins");
#endif
QDir pluginsDir("../plugins");
if (!pluginsDir.exists()) {
pluginsDir.setPath("/usr/lib/dde-dock/plugins");
}
qDebug() << "using dock plugins dir:" << pluginsDir.absolutePath();
const QStringList plugins = pluginsDir.entryList(QDir::Files);
for (const QString file : plugins)

View File

@ -32,11 +32,12 @@ SystemTrayLoader::SystemTrayLoader(QObject *parent)
void SystemTrayLoader::run()
{
#ifdef QT_DEBUG
const QDir pluginsDir("../plugins/system-trays");
#else
const QDir pluginsDir("../lib/dde-dock/plugins/system-trays");
#endif
QDir pluginsDir("../plugins/system-trays");
if (!pluginsDir.exists()) {
pluginsDir.setPath("/usr/lib/dde-dock/plugins/system-trays");
}
qDebug() << "using system tray plugins dir:" << pluginsDir.absolutePath();
const QStringList plugins = pluginsDir.entryList(QDir::Files);
for (const QString file : plugins)

View File

@ -95,11 +95,14 @@ XWindowTrayWidget::XWindowTrayWidget(quint32 winId, QWidget *parent)
connect(m_sendHoverEvent, &QTimer::timeout, this, &XWindowTrayWidget::sendHoverEvent);
m_updateTimer->start();
qDebug() << ">>>>>>>>>>>>>>>>>>>>>>>new xwindow" << winId;
}
XWindowTrayWidget::~XWindowTrayWidget()
{
AppWinidSuffixMap[m_appName].remove(m_windowId);
qDebug() << ">>>>>>>>>>>>>>>>>>>>>>>destory xwindow" << m_windowId;
}
const QImage XWindowTrayWidget::trayImage()